Around 122 km south of Agra and 423 km north of the state capital Bhopal, Gwalior possessed key significance all through history. Frequently called the Fort City, the huge slope fortification of Gwalior served as the seat of a few north Indian kingdoms. Mughal ruler Babur is accepted to have depicted the fortification as the pearl among posts in the realm.

Gwalior is known not a city of music. It is one of the most established gharanas or schools of Hindustani traditional music. The city is the last resting spot of Tansen, the musical virtuoso and one of the nine diamonds of Emperor Akbar’s court. Sarod Ghar, the main ever historical center committed to Indian musical instruments, is situated in Gwalior.

1. Gwalior Fort

The area of Gwalior Fort itself is dazzling. It stands sublimely on a stone that is separated. The well-known Mughal Emperor Babur portrayed this post as ‘The Pearl in the Necklace of the Forts’. The development of the stronghold was started more than 1000 years back. The engineering of the fortress is staggering. You will be hypnotized by the stone carvings here. The post houses three sanctuaries and six royal residences. The post stands quiet verification for the guideline of different forceful lines.

3. Jai Vilas Palace Museum

Jai Vilas Palace is a dazzling showcase of engineering glory of the former time. The castle worked in European style has a mix of Tuscan, Italian and Corinthian styles. The royal residence is presently changed over into historical center. The royal residence was developed by Maharaja Jiyaji Rao Scindia in the year 1875. The Durbar Hall in the royal residence has its dividers designed with brilliant takes off. The biggest pair of crystal fixtures in Asia is discovered hanging in the castle. Presently a historical center, the accumulations in Jai Vilas Palace are just as one of a kind and striking.

8. Man Singh Palace

Gwalior, one of the essential chronicled destinations of the nation has exquisite royal residences and Man Singh Palace, Gwalior is one of them to truly keep an eye out for. It is housed inside of the Gwalior post. The fortress spreads out over a zone of 3kms.The Gwalior stronghold encases six palaces, numerous water tanks and three temples. The Fort has been witness to numerous high points and low points and has travelled between various rulers. At first controlled by the Tomars it went to the Mughals, then the Marathas, the British and finally the Scindhias.
The royal residence was charged by Tomar ruler, Raja Man Singh somewhere around 1486 and 1516 and winds up inside the complex of Gwalior Fort.

An exceptional sound and light show composed each night for the meeting sightseers at the royal residence. One ticket counter is set right inverse the royal residence; the other counter is close to the north-western side of the stronghold close Karan Palace and Shah Jahan Palace.

10. TeliKa Mandir

There are numerous hypotheses concerning how TeliKa Mandir in Gwalior in India, got its name .One of the perspectives is that Govinda III of the Rashtrakuta administration possessed the Fort of Gwalior in 794 and delegated the Telang Brahmins to take care of every religious ceremonies. The sanctuary gained its name from them as it were. Another perspective says that TeliKa Mandir, Madhya Pradesh was developed by the individuals from the Teli standing. While another gathering of persons are of the perspective that the name originated from the Telangana district in Andhra Pradesh recommending a mixing of North Indian and Dravidian building styles.

TeliKa Mandir, Madhya Pradesh is a towering structure of around 100 feet. It is has one of a kind compositional style and takes after a Prathihara Vishnu temple. The state of the rooftop or Shikhara can be effectively observed as Dravidian and the embellishments are unmistakably Indo Aryan. The designs are of the Nagara Style, a surely understood work of art of Northern India. The complex of TeliKa Mandir, Gwalior is loaded with figures of waterway goddesses, curled serpents, affectionate couples and a flying Garuda, the vehicle of Lord Vishnu.

1. By Air:
Gwalior has its very own airplane terminal that is arranged at a separation of 8 kms from the fundamental city. Indian Airlines interface Gwalior to the critical urban areas of Mumbai, Indore, Bhopal and Delhi. The administrations are operational thrice a week.

2. By Rail:
The Gwalior Railway Station is situated in the city. It lies on the fundamental Delhi-Mumbai and Delhi-Chennai rail link. The Taj and Satabdi Express associate Delhi and Agra with Gwalior.
